What will be the best way to get the attention of your audience and

present your information ?

Visual

badges, bumper stickers,

banner, bulletin board,

cartoon, chart, collage,

dance, display, drawing,

graph, map, mask,

pantomime, painting,

paper-mache,

photographs, poster,

scrapbook, slide show,

transparency,

Computer-based

PowerPoint presentation,

movie, digital story, web

page, animation,

podcasts, blog, poster,

photo display

Written

advertising campaign,

booklet

game, diary, letter,

log, magazine or

newspaper article,

play, poem, story,

travel brochure

Oral

debate, dialogue

dramatisation,

interview, oral

report, panel

discussion, play,

puppet show, skit,

song, speech, shared

story

DAILY REFLECTION Please respond to each question or statement using complete, descriptive and detailed sentences. We want to understand exactly what you’re doing, why you’re doing it, how you’re doing it, and how you feel about it. Be honest and be sure to relate it to what you did today for your research. What did I do today? What question was I trying to answer about my research? What problem, if any, did I have today? Explain something new I learned (for example: a research skill, how to use a specific resource, a new resource never used before, something I didn’t know about my topic): New questions that I now have about my topic, project, or research skills: People that helped me today and how (teacher, student, media specialist, parent, sibling, etc.): Today I feel _______________ because… What I need to do next (be specific)
